Even before his move to Mamelodi Sundowns in January 2022, there was already talk of a European move for midfield powerhouse Teboho Mokoena. Belgian giants RSC Anderlecht were understood to be keen on his signature, as confirmed by SuperSport United CEO Stan Matthews at the time. The Brazilians, as they so often do, swooped in to prize the player away from their cross-town rivals for a handsome transfer fee, and he has gone on to take his game to the next level, firmly establishing himself as one of the best midfielders in the country!

The reigning PSL Player of the Season saw his stock rise exponentially following his stellar showing for Bafana Bafana at the 2023 Africa Cup of Nations in Ivory Coast, where he shone brightly for coach Hugo Broos’ side. Given his contribution to the national team, Mokoena has attracted interest from multiple clubs abroad, as confirmed exclusively to Soccer Laduma by his long-term agent, Glyn Binkin. The next six months are set to be crucial for the 27-year-old, who does have a long-term contract in place with the Tshwane giants. As per Binkin’s comments, the Bethlehem-born star harbours dreams of playing at the highest level in Europe – but it remains to be seen whether a move comes along that is in the interest of the club, the player and his camp.
